Just How bid Bonds Operate In Construction Projects
In building projects, comprehending exactly how bid bonds feature is important for both professionals and task proprietors. a bid bond functions as a warranty that you, as a specialist, will certainly accomplish your agreement obligations if granted the task.
When you submit a bid, you include the bid bond, usually a portion of your bid amount. If you win the contract and fall short to proceed, the project owner can assert the bond quantity, compensating them for the loss.
This procedure aids ensure that you're serious about your proposition and have the financial ability to finish the work. By needing bid bonds, proprietors can secure their rate of interests and advertise accountability among specialists, fostering an extra dependable bidding environment.
